A manufacturer of washing machines has expanded its plant and has created excess capacity, just as the general economy has taken

a downturn. The company is likely to a. suffer from intense rivalry from international manufacturers. b. offer rebates and incentives for customers who purchase washing machines. c. be vulnerable to new entrants to an attractive market. d. raise prices on washing machines to offset lost sales.
Business
1 answer:
Lostsunrise [7]1 year ago
8 0

Answer:

. b. offer rebates and incentives for customers who purchase washing machines.

Explanation:

Increasing the productive structure of a firm must be carefully planned. There needs to be demand and take into account the expectations of the economy. When a company increases its structure over an inadequate period, the strategy can be fatal, as firms typically go to great lengths to make investments. In the case described, the company now has an idle capacity, ie does not use all its productive infrastructure. This is compounded by the moment of narrated economic crisis. In this situation, the company is most likely to promote price incentives through discounts to stimulate demand for washing machines. Thus, the employer gets a breath to maintain its activities until the economy recovers and she can use all the installed capacity.

Stephanie was asked to look at a picture of a woman sitting on a deserted beach and to describe what was happening in the pictur
tatyana61 [14]

Answer:

c.thematic apperception test

Explanation:

-An aptitude test is an exam to evaluate the abilities of a person to perform a specific activity and react to a siuation.

-A focus interview refers to an interview in which people are asked about their opinions on a specific subject to be able to know their point of view.

-A thematic apperception test is an exam in which pictures are showed to people and they are asked to describe what is happening in the scene and this is used to learn about their thoughts and motives according to the stories that they create.

According to this, the answer is that Stephanie was participating in a thematic apperception test.
